Job Description Summary

The Nurse will be under the general guidance of the Medical Director of the Breast Care Center and Multispecialty Clinic and will administratively report to the Practice Manager, in accordance with departmental and hospital policies. The Nurse provides individualized care coordination to patients, their families, and caregivers throughout the continuum of their care. The Nurse functions as the primary point of contact for patients and supports patients throughout all levels of their care, including diagnostic evaluation, treatment, and post-treatment. They are responsible for coordinating care, monitoring, and educating patients as they move through our healthcare system. The Nurse helps to facilitate timely access to quality medical and psychosocial care from screening, treatment, and cancer survivorship. They are a member of the multidisciplinary care team that requires effective communication and collaboration with colleagues in the Cancer Center, as well as other collaborating institutions. The role requires critical thinking, clinical expertise and assessment skills, collaboration, and excellent communication skills.

Job Description

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
1 - Delivers expert, evidence-based nursing care to patients and families
A - Implements nursing process: Assesses patient and family needs; Analyzes assessment data to develop and support clinically accurate diagnoses; Plans care by establishing goals with measurable outcomes; Implements the plan of care; and evaluates the patient’s response to interventions.
B - Documents care according to Institute and regulatory agencies’ requirements.
C - Evaluates educational and psychological needs of patient and family and incorporates identified needs into the plan of care.
E- Educates patient and family regarding various aspects and treatment modalities of disease, which may include chemotherapy and will include radiation therapy.
F - Recognizes and responds to emergency situations appropriately
G- Identifies appropriate community resources to promote continuity of Care and makes appropriate referrals.
H - Complies with accepted standards of professional nursing practice, as well as with all licensure/registration requirements applicable to the nursing role
I – Triage pt phone calls appropriate based on needs of call
J - Ability to function in a busy work setting with patients with complex needs.


2 - Establishes rapport with patients and families from a variety of cultural, ethnic, and religious backgrounds.
a - Interacts with patients and families in a caring and compassionate manner respecting the need for privacy and confidentiality.
b - Develops approaches to problem solving which meet the individual needs of the patients and families.
c - Demonstrates the knowledge and skills necessary to provide age-specific Care and support to the populations served.
d - Fosters an environment that is sensitive to the needs of diverse populations, including but not limited to culture, ethnicity, gender, and age.

3 - Contributes to the formulation and achievement of goals on the unit, within the department and the Division of Nursing and Patient Care Services, and the Institute.
a - Assists in defining goals and developing systems and work processes for the unit, the Division of Nursing and the Institute.
b - Participates in unit, program-based, and divisional committees, councils, and initiatives.
c - Demonstrates flexibility in setting and changing priorities. Accepts additional responsibilities as needed.
d - Participates in QA/QI projects for the unit and the Division of Nursing and Patient Care Services.
e - Supports research activities within the unit, Division of Nursing and Patient Care Services, and the Institute.

5 - Works collaboratively and functions as an effective member of the health care team.
a - Demonstrates the ability to work collaboratively with peers and co-workers. Effectively addresses and manages conflicts.
b - Demonstrates effectiveness as a contributing member to the multidisciplinary health care team.
c - Delegates appropriate and supervises assistive personnel in their provision of patient care.
6 - Seeks opportunities to foster professional growth.
a - Identifies areas for professional growth. Formulates professional goals, objectives, and methods for accomplishing these.
b - Attends in services, workshops, and seminars. Shares information gained with colleagues.
c - Facilitates professional growth of self and others by acting as a preceptor and mentor for new staff.
d - Collaborates in preparing professional reports, articles and presentations for colleagues and the public.
e - Meets all annual evaluation requirements and competencies within the established time.
f - Pursues active membership in local and national professional organizations.

JOB REQUIREMENTS
1. Minimum Education -Graduate of an accredited School of Nursing as validated through the Massachusetts Board of Registration in Nursing
a. Certification in Oncology Nursing preferred – OCN, AOCN, CPON
2. Minimum Work Experience
a. RN for at least 3 years in outpatient setting or med surg/oncology/case management background.
3. Must be available to work at least 2-3 shifts every month.

Required Classes/Skills
1. BLS – Basic Life Support
